Can all dishes be cooked with oyster sauce? Which dishes are not suitable for cooking with oyster sauce?

We all know that oyster sauce is a common condiment. It is easy to use and can play a good seasoning role. Many people add oyster sauce when cooking. Oyster sauce can enhance the flavor, but not all dishes are suitable for oyster sauce. So which dishes can't be added with oyster sauce? Let's take a closer look!

Which dishes can't be cooked with oyster sauce?

Sweet and sour dishes

Because oyster sauce contains sodium glutamate, sodium glutamate is not only unable to enhance the flavor of sweet and sour dishes, but also produces a chemical reaction with the sweet and sour, causing the finished dish to have an unpleasant smell. Therefore, oyster sauce cannot be used in sweet and sour dishes.

Steamed dishes

Because steamed dishes are already fresh, adding oyster sauce is like "adding fuel to the fire". And oyster sauce mostly contains caramel, which will affect the appearance of the dish.

Boiled seafood

Boiled and steamed seafood are already very fresh. Oyster sauce is extracted from them, so there is no need to add oyster sauce.

Soup

No matter what kind of soup you make, adding oyster sauce is "meaningless". Because the ingredients in the soup have already released their umami flavor into the soup, adding oyster sauce will not only make the color look bad, but also will not improve the taste much.

Mushroom and egg dishes

Mushrooms themselves contain a lot of umami "mushroom essence", so adding oyster sauce will have the opposite effect, and you won't be able to taste the umami flavor of the ingredients themselves. Eggs are similar, and this is common sense. I've never seen anyone add oyster sauce to scrambled eggs.

Fried dishes

Because sodium glutamate is not resistant to high temperatures, it will produce bitterness if cooked at high temperatures and affect the nutrition of the ingredients. In addition, most oyster sauces contain caramel, which will produce bitterness at high temperatures, so it is not easy to add it.

The correct way to use oyster sauce

1. Oyster sauce should be added before the dish is served, so that the umami flavor of the oyster sauce can be released to the maximum extent. Because the oyster sauce itself is cooked, and sodium glutamate cannot withstand high temperature and long-term cooking, the oyster sauce should be poured into the dish before it is served for the best effect.

2. When using oyster sauce, be careful about the amount of salt you add, because oyster sauce itself contains salt. If you add too much salt to a dish, it will make the dish too salty and affect the taste.

3. Because oyster sauce is already concentrated, the amount of oyster sauce added should be controlled. Adding too much will not have a better effect of enhancing the flavor. This is somewhat similar to MSG and chicken essence.

Ingredients of oyster sauce

Oyster sauce has now become one of the indispensable condiments in the family kitchen. When used in stir-frying vegetables and mixing stuffing, it can indeed enhance the freshness and flavor.

But if you look at the recipe of oyster sauce, you will know the main ingredients of oyster sauce and how to make it. The basic oyster sauce includes concentrated oyster juice, wheat flour, sugar, sodium glutamate, and some food additives similar to soy sauce.
